Manipur cut off after bridge collapse on NH-37
Nagaland Post | Imphal, Mar 5 (NPN):
Manipur has been partially cut off from the rest of the country after a bridge along NH-37 was totally damaged in Tamenglong district on Sunday. NH-37 is the second lifeline of Manipur after NH-2 (Imphal-Dimapur) . Official reports said that a suspension bridge on a river along NH-37 at Nungdolan area of Tamenglong district collapsed while a loaded truck was crossing on Sunday morning, around 8.30 am.
Following the collapse of the bridge, hundreds of Imphal-bound loaded trucks, particularly transporting FCI goods were stranded beyond Nungdolan on Jiribam side since yesterday.
